jhp40219  (11) Louisville, Kentucky | October 10, 2012| Updated October 14, 2012
Very nicely laid out store and rather clean compared to the other Piggly Wiggly stores in this area. Beer selection is very nice! Great selection of bombers on the front end, and a wide variety of different fare form a wide variety of different companies. Saw a few rarities as well, namely Founders Frangelic Mountain Brown and Dogfish Head Bitches Brew. You can mix and match your own 6-pack, but the selection you can mix and match is rather limited (only two small rows worth and maybe 20 different beers tops). They have also upped their taps from 4 to 6. The major drawback for me was that the majority of beers were in the cooler, not warm. I would have bought more to bring back home to Louisville with me had there been a better warm beer selection. But overall, a great selection at a fair price, (a little high on a few too many beers). Definitely a must visit if you’re in the Myrtle Beach area.

gsteph  (12) knoxville, Tennessee | August 23, 2010
I would have never thought this was possible. This is the best place to buy craft brew in the Myrtle Beach area...hands down. The bottle selection is expansive.....Stone, Coronado, Avery, Ballast Point, Southern Tier, Allagash, Weyerbacher, The Bruery, Unibroue, and Flying Dog to name just a small few. Some Belgians and various other imports, and hard to find ciders. They have sixers and bombers of the good stuff. They also have a pretty good selection of custom glassware from some of the better known breweries. And of course they carry all the usual suspects...domestic pig swill. The growler station is pretty cool. I believe they have 4 taps. They probably have what you are looking for if you are in the area.
